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Implement user export #227
In #13 we need to synchronize users from each Lokole device to the server so that we can enable users to access their accounts from any internet connected device.
This pull request adds a file to the Lokole sync that lists all the usernames and hashed passwords of users who created an account since the last sync. Making this change required a fairly large refactor to encapsulate the flask-login module which is being used for user management.
@@ Coverage Diff @@ ## master #227 +/- ## ========================================== - Coverage 69.56% 68.88% -0.69% ========================================== Files 28 31 +3 Lines 1712 1790 +78 ========================================== + Hits 1191 1233 +42 - Misses 521 557 +36